Acting "head" of the so-called "Donetsk People's Republic" ("DPR") Denis Pushilin has resigned as "deputy" of the so-called "People's Council of the DPR."

Pushilin also fulfilled the duties of the self-styled "parliament" chairman, the Ukrainian news outlet Novosti Donbassa has reported.

The so-called press service of the "parliament" said a new "chairman" would be elected at the next meeting.

As UNIAN reported earlier, the so-called "People's Council of the Donetsk People's Republic" on Friday appointed Denis Pushilin acting head of the unrecognized "DPR." Moreover, it was announced the elections in the so-called "Donetsk People's Republic" ("DPR") and "Luhansk People's Republic" ("LPR") would be held on November 11.
